Overview
We are seeking a dynamic and experienced General Manager to lead our automotive dealership operations. The ideal candidate will possess strong leadership skills, a strategic mindset, and a passion for the automotive industry and a strong used car back ground. This role offers an exciting opportunity to oversee all aspects of dealership management, drive business growth, and ensure exceptional customer service. The successful candidate will be responsible for steering sales initiatives, managing teams, and implementing process improvements to optimize operational efficiency.

Duties

  • Lead and oversee daily dealership operations, ensuring alignment with company goals and standards
  • Develop and execute sales strategies to increase revenue and market share
  • Drive business development efforts by cultivating relationships with clients, vendors, and community partners
  • Manage and supervise staff, including hiring, training, performance evaluations, and motivation
  • Implement process improvements to enhance operational efficiency and customer satisfaction
  • Oversee inventory management, pricing strategies, and promotional activities
  • Monitor financial performance, analyze sales data, and prepare reports for executive review
  • Ensure compliance with industry regulations and company policies
  • Foster a positive work environment that promotes teamwork, accountability, and continuous improvement

Requirements

  • Proven experience in sales, business development, and automotive dealership management
  • Strong leadership skills with previous Automotive experience
  • Excellent project management abilities with a focus on process improvement
  • Demonstrated success in driving sales growth and operational excellence in the automotive sector
  • Exceptional communication and interpersonal skills to build relationships with customers and team members
  • Ability to analyze data and make strategic decisions based on market trends and performance metrics
  • Bachelor's degree in Business Administration, Automotive Management, or related field preferred but not mandatory
  • Valid driver’s license with a clean driving record

This position offers an engaging leadership role within a thriving organization committed to excellence in automotive retail.
